Anadolu Efes, officially known as Anadolu Efes Biracılık ve Malt Sanayi A.Ş., is a leading player in the beverages industry, headquartered in Turkey. Founded in 1969, the company has established a strong presence in various operational regions, including Eastern Europe, the Middle East, and Central Asia. Anadolu Efes primarily focuses on the production of beer and soft drinks, with a diverse portfolio that includes well-known brands such as Efes Pilsener and Malt.
Renowned for its commitment to quality and innovation, Anadolu Efes has achieved significant milestones, including becoming one of the largest beer producers in the region. The company’s strategic market position is bolstered by its extensive distribution network and a strong emphasis on sustainability, making it a notable leader in the beverage sector.

Anadolu Efes, a Beverages company headquartered in Turkey, reported its Scope 1, 2, and 3 emissions for 2025. In 2025, Anadolu Efes's Scope 1 emissions were approximately 93,586,000 kg CO2e. Market-based Scope 2 emissions were around 10,714,000 kg CO2e, while location-based Scope 2 emissions were approximately 52,984,000 kg CO2e. Their Scope 3 emissions for 2025 totalled about 813,869,000 kg CO2e, with significant contributions from purchased goods and services (approximately 395,780,000 kg CO2e) and use of sold products (about 212,878,000 kg CO2e).
Looking at 2024 data, Anadolu Efes's Scope 1 emissions were around 243,710,000 kg CO2e. Market-based Scope 2 emissions were approximately 87,466,000 kg CO2e, and location-based Scope 2 emissions were about 149,263,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ions in 2024 amounted to roughly 908,396,000 kg CO2e, with purchased goods and services being the largest contributor at approximately 476,639,000 kg CO2e.
For 2023, Anadolu Efes reported Scope 1 emissions of approximately 217,090,000 kg CO2e. Market-based and location-based Scope 2 emissions were both about 132,912,000 kg CO2e. Their Scope 3 emissions in 2023 were around 539,645,000 kg CO2e, with purchased goods and services contributing approximately 389,618,000 kg CO2e.
In 2022, Anadolu Efes's Scope 1 emissions were about 216,351,000 kg CO2e, and market-based Scope 2 emissions were approximately 137,338,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 emissions for 2022 totalled around 580,053,000 kg CO2e.
In 2021, Anadolu Efes's Scope 1 emissions were approximately 218,231,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 2 emissions were about 182,079,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 data was not provided for this year.
For 2020, Anadolu Efes reported Scope 1 emissions of around 216,149,000 kg CO2e and Scope 2 emissions of approximately 189,788,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 data was not provided for this year.
In 2019, Anadolu Efes's total reported emissions were about 356,107,000 kg CO2e, consisting of approximately 214,014,000 kg CO2e in Scope 1 emissions and around 142,093,000 kg CO2e in Scope 2 emissions. Scope 3 data was not provided for this year.
In 2018, the total reported emissions were approximately 360,656,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at about 211,242,000 kg CO2e and Scope 2 emissions at around 149,413,000 kg CO2e. Scope 3 data was not provided for this year.
For 2017, Anadolu Efes's total reported emissions were approximately 232,895,000 kg CO2e, including Scope 1 emissions of about 133,899,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ions of around 98,996,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 business travel emissions of approximately 244,000 kg CO2e.
In 2016, total reported emissions were approximately 239,131,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at about 141,541,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ions at around 97,332,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ions of approximately 258,000 kg CO2e.
Anadolu Efes has not publicly disclosed any specific reduction targets, SBTi reduction targets, or a commitment to the Climate Pledge. All reported performance data originates directly from Anadolu Efes Biracilik ve Malt Sanayii Anonim Sirketi.
No climate goals have been disclosed for Anadolu Efes yet.
